Cool Cocktail Garnishes

Cocktails are the perfect drink to show off your bartending skills. Not only do you have to make a delicious drink, but you also need to come up with an attractive presentation. One way to add a touch of flair to your cocktails is by using fun and unique cocktail garnishes.

There are endless possibilities when it comes to cocktail garnishes. Some popular choices include fruit, herbs, and spices. You can also use fun props, such as umbrellas, parasols, and even flowers.

If you’re looking for some cool cocktail garnish ideas, here are a few suggestions:

1. Add a slice of lime or lemon to the edge of your glass.

2. Use a slice of cucumber or honeydew as a garnish.

3. Make a “spicy” drink by using a slice of jalapeno or red pepper as a garnish.

4. Use a skewer to add a variety of fruit and herbs to your drink.

5. Use edible flowers such as lavender or rose petals to add a touch of elegance.

6. Use a straw to add a colorful umbrella or parasol to your drink.

7. Add a few drops of food coloring to your drink to create a festive effect.

No matter what type of garnish you choose, be sure to keep it fresh and colorful. This will help to make your drink stand out and look irresistible.

What are the six main cocktail garnishes?

A cocktail is only as good as its garnish. From a simple olive or cherry to a complex citrus twist or skewered fruit, the right garnish can elevate a drink from ordinary to extraordinary. Here are six of the most common cocktail garnishes:

1. Olives

Olive garnishes are a classic choice for martinis and other dry cocktails. They add a salty flavor that offsets the sweetness of the drink, and they can also be used to scoop up excess vermouth from the glass.

2. Cherries

Cherries are a popular choice for fruity cocktails and piña coladas. They add a burst of sweetness and color to the drink.

3. citrus twists

Citrus twists are a great way to add a hint of citrus flavor to a drink. They can be used to add a twist of lime, lemon, or orange to a cocktail.

4. skewered fruit

Skewered fruit is a great way to add a bit of color and flavor to a drink. Popular choices for skewered fruit include pineapple, strawberries, and melon.

5. mint leaves

Mint leaves are a popular choice for mojitos and other minty cocktails. They add a refreshing flavor and aroma to the drink.

How do you make a cocktail look cool?

There’s no need to be a mixologist to make your cocktails look cool. All you need is a few tips and some practice.

One way to make your cocktails look cool is to use a variety of glasses. This will add visual interest and help to show off the colors and textures of your drinks. You can also use different types of ice, such as crushed ice or spheres.

Another way to make your cocktails look cool is to use creative garnishes. This can include fruits, herbs, and even flowers. Be creative and have fun with it!

Finally, use a good presentation technique. Pour your cocktails into the glass slowly and artfully, and use a bar spoon to create attractive layers and shapes.
